AGUILERA Meaning and Definition

  1. Aguilera is a noun that refers to a surname primarily found in the Spanish-speaking world. It is derived from the Spanish word "águila," meaning "eagle." As a surname, Aguilera originally denoted someone who lived near an eagle's nest, had an eagle-like appearance or behavior, or was associated with the qualities attributed to eagles, such as strength, bravery, and keen sight.

    The name Aguilera may also be of toponymic origin, directly indicating a person from a place called Aguilera. It is not uncommon to find towns and villages named Aguilera in Spanish-speaking countries.

Etymology of AGUILERA

The word "Aguilera" has its origin in the Spanish language. It is derived from the noun "águila", which means "eagle". "Aguilera" is the feminine form of "aguilero", which refers to a place where eagles inhabit or hunt. The name can also function as a surname, typically indicating a family or individual with a connection to eagles.
